  1. Orbitz for Agents User Training April 8 | 2010

  2. Orbitz for Agents > Getting Started Orbitz for Agents enables you to leverage Orbitz Worldwide’s inventory to service your customers - - all while earning commissions and generating new revenue. Agents own their customers and their customers’ information. Orbitz will not use customer information for marketing or solicitation purposes.

  7. Orbitz for Agents > Getting Started > Company Settings You earn a commission on every itinerary you sell. You can generate additional revenue by adding a mark-up (not visible to the customer) or service fee (visible to the customer) to each itinerary. With this screen you can set the default maximums. Travel insurance is a valuable service for travelers and a means of increasing your commissions.

  8.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king Orbitz for Agents enables you to book vacation packages and stand-alone hotel reservations. We’re evaluating whether to launch stand-alone air, stand-alone car, and cruises. To start a new booking, click on “New Search”

  9.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king The prices generated by the system include all applicable hotel, car, and air taxes and surcharges. The system does not presently support open-jaw or multi-city itineraries. The various drop-down boxes allow you to select a variety of search parameters. By holding the CTRL key and then clicking on desired choices you can highlight more than one choice.

  10.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king Click-on “Reservation Price” to see the commission you’re earning, add a mark-up (not visible to the customer), add a service fee (visible to the customer). You retain 100% of any mark-up or service charge you add. Protect your customer and earn additional commissions by adding travel insurance. Add a service charge (visible to the customer), as a means of generating revenue.

  11.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king > Agency Commission The base commission you’re earning from the sale of the itinerary. The mark-up you added to the itinerary (not visible to the customer). The service fee you added to the itinerary (visible to the customer). The commission you’re earning from the travel insurance you added to the itinerary. Any override/mark-up or travel insurance/trip protection charges that you add will increase the overall price of the itinerary. Here the Reservation Price reflects the addition of each of the Pricing Components to the itinerary.

  13.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king Note that any service charge you assess would be separately itemized, along with travel insurance. The system enables you to input your client’s frequent flier information for a variety of programs. The system supports a variety of payment options; however, coupons or promo codes are not presently supported. U.S. and non-U.S. issued major credit cards, such as those listed in the drop-down identified here, can be used. However, a bank/debit card from a non-U.S. bank cannot. page 12

  14.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king > eMail Confirmation Note that any service charge you assess would be separately itemized, along with travel insurance. Follow-up by the customer, would be to your customer service number.

  15.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king > Prior Reservations Use this functionality to find reservations you booked earlier – whether it is to review the details or modify/cancel the reservation.

  16.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king > Prior Reservations Clicking-here allows you to review the reservation’s details, as well as make changes.

  17. Orbitz for Agents > Making a Booking > Prior Reservations You can cancel hotel reservations by clicking on this button. However, in order to cancel a vacation package you need to call Orbitz (1-877-250-6642). Further, with these details Orbitz can help you when you call our hotline. Our hotline is our private label call center and not the main Orbitz customer service line. These are your customers. Orbitz will not contact them. We’re here to help you with questions that you might have. You can print or email the itinerary details to your client.

  19. Orbitz for Agents > Travel Agency Reports > Sales Report To generate a report for sales during the previous month, set the “From Date” to 2/1/2010 and the “To” date to 2/28/10. The resulting report will only cover Feb. sales. February 28 You can select one of two types of reports. The “Details” report allows you to view each of the reservations. This report is helpful, as you can compare the sold itineraries with those in the “Commissions Report” where you’ve earned the commissions.

  20. Orbitz for Agents > Travel Agency Reports > Sales Report > Details This report details each of the itineraries sold during the time period you searched. If you click-on one of the itineraries (Conf. numbers beginning with “NG”), you can see all of the details associated with that itinerary. To reconcile your commissions, you can use this report and compare it to the “Commissions Report” (later slide) for the same time period. Remember, you’re paid commissions at different times, as was shown in the earlier slide. For example, a hotel reservation made in Feb. for a stay in March would result in you getting paid in April. This is because hotel reservations are paid when consumed - - in this case the reservation was consumed when the guest arrived in March.

  21. Orbitz for Agents > Travel Agency Reports > Sales Report > Details If you click-on one of the itineraries, you can see an overview of that itinerary (box to the left).

  22. Orbitz for Agents > Manage Your Business Generate a report of the commissions you’ve earned from your sales. Remember: you only earn commissions according to the percentages and timelines in the earlier slide. (E.G. you earn a commission on a hotel when the guest checks-in.)

  23. Orbitz for Agents > Manage Your Business > Commissions Report This report allows you to search to see what commissions you’ve earned on the itineraries you’ve sold. Remember, that you earn a commission according to the earlier chart (e.g. a hotel itinerary earns commission when the guest checks-in).

  24. Orbitz for Agents > Manage Your Business > Commissions Report For those reservations that are consumed, you’re paid commissions the following month. E.G. reservation made in Feb. for hotel reservation in March. Once the guest checks-in in March, your commissions check for March will reflect the commission from this itinerary.
